Yamaha FZS 25 vs Yamaha MT 15

Do you want to find out which bike is the best, Yamaha FZS 25 or Yamaha MT 15? 91Wheels brings you a detailed comparison between FZS 25 and MT 15. Yamaha FZS 25 Price starts at Rs.1.54 Lakh (ex-showroom) for Standard - Dual Disc and Yamaha MT 15 Price starts at Rs.1.68 Lakh (ex-showroom) for STD. Yamaha FZS 25 is 1 cylinder, 249 cc Engine can generate 20.8PS @ 8000 rpm power whereas Yamaha MT 15 is a 1 cylinder, 155 cc Engine can generate 18.1 bhp @ 10000 rpm power. In terms of mileage, FZS 25 provides a mileage of 38 kmpl (base model), and MT 15 has a mileage of 56.87 kmpl (base model). Yamaha FZS 25 is available in 2 colours & 1 variants whereas Yamaha MT 15 is available in 9 colours & 4 variants.

Pros & Cons

Pros
  • Comfortable ergonomics
  • Good low end and mid-range punch from the engine
  • Good braking performance
  • Riding position is very comfortable for city commutes
  • Looks very youthful & aggressive on the road
  • Loaded with latest features like USD suspension
  • 155cc liquid-cooled engine is very refined & punch-packed
  • Braking is one of the best in its segment
Cons
  • Poor build quality
  • Poor headlight throw
  • Engine runs out of breath in the top end. Not a bike for the highways
  • Quality is not as good as the R15 sports bike
  • Stiffer rear suspension tends to bounce the bike at times
  • Engine buzzes in mid-range

Detailed Comparison of Yamaha FZS 25 and Yamaha MT 15 V2

Safety

FZS 25 comes loaded with Dual Channel ABS - Anti-lock braking system, Slipper Clutch. MT 15 has Traction Control System.

Comfort & Convenience

Yamaha FZS 25 has features like Engine Kill Switch, Side Stand Indicator and Yamaha MT 15, on the other hand, has Engine Kill Switch.

Transmission

Yamaha FZS 25 comes with 5 Speed Manual transmission and MT 15 comes with 6 Speed Manual transmission.

Dimensions

Yamaha FZS 25 has a 14 Litres fuel tank with 1105 mm seat height. Yamaha MT 15 has 1070 mm seat height and 10 Litres fuel tank capacity.
